Spectrum owns all CIF State Championship broadcasting rights and will air the following games:
- Friday, Dec. 15 at 4:00pm - Div. 2-AA Cajon vs. Serra at Sacramento State on Spectrum SportsNet LA
- Friday, Dec. 15 at 8:00pm - Div. 1-AA Helix vs. Folsom at Sacraemetno State on Spectrum SportsNet LA
- Saturday, Dec. 16 at 12:00pm - Div 2-A Grace Brethren vs. Saint Francis at Sacramento State on Spectrum SportsNet LA
- Saturday, Dec. 16 at 4:00pm - Div. 1-A Narbonne vs. Pittsburg at Sacramento State on Spectrum SportsNet LA
- Saturday, Dec. 16 at 8:00pm - Open Division Mater Dei vs. De La Salle at Sacramento State on Spectrum SportsNet LA
Additionally, in the North all five games listed above will be televised live on NBCSports Bay Area.
The remaining eight games played at host sites will be live on the NFHS Network as they have secured secondary broadcast rights through Spectrum: NFHS Network
*Please note if you live within the Spectrum footprint you will not be able to view the games being played in your viewing area via the NFHS Network.
